      I think this is where our previous success has come back to bite us. In the past it was hard for most people to make changes to templates as it required a great deal of hands on knowledge to change stuff. Since the introduction of Gantry we have been able to make the template admin more versatile, hoping to meet member requests. I guess this functionality, combined with web responsiveness, has made it harder to create masterpieces such as Technopia (my first template from RT) and the more visually dramatic effects we are used to seeing.

      The trouble with creating specifics like these is that the social extensions get developed for Joomla and Bootstrap and we experience no end of conflicts with styling. At one point there were almost monthly updates from JomSocial and it was a nightmare trying to find out what had changed and what do we need to edit to make it compatible again. This was the same when we released ecommerce templates only to have to keep answering member problems from having updated their shopping cart.
